1-31 Jan. St John the Baptist by Leonardo Da Vinci is on show in Rome at Palazzo Venezia until 31 January. It has been lent by the Louvre in Paris and comes to Rome after a month on display in Milan.

The busy bus stop in Via del Plebiscito in front of the Rome residence of prime minister Silvio Berlusconi has been removed for security reasons.
